2.1 Introduction
The GC80/85 Double System Controller unit has been designed for any size
of vessels to enhance the navigational capabilities and reliability. The
system controller outputs the true heading of the selected gyrocompass
and an optional heading sensor.
This system is developed based on the international standards, which are
as follows:
-ISO 8728
Ships and marine technology – Marine gyrocompasses.
-IEC Standard 60945 Ed.4
Maritime navigation and radio communication equipment and
systems - General requirements - Methods of testing and required
test results.
-IEC Standard 61162-1 Ed.4
Maritime navigation and radio communication equipment and
systems, digital interface.
-IEC Standard 61162-2 Ed.1
Maritime navigation and radio communication equipment and
systems, digital Interface.
Single talker and multiple listeners, high speed transmission.
-IEC 62288 Ed.1
Presentation of navigation-related information on shipborne
navigational displays – General requirements – Methods of testing.
The new Double System Controller unit is developed to meet the
requirements of the NAUT-OC/NAUT-AW with the new Dual gyrocompass
system.
These requirements are:
1Two-way communication feature between the Dual gyrocompass
system and BAMS (Bridge alarm management system) for alarm
transfer and alarm acknowledgement.
2No interruption in heading information when having any trouble in
either of the two gyrocompass systems. Note that the current
gyrocompass system has common interface hardware for signal
input/output.
3Backup requirement for speed error correction and abnormal
conditions with 2 inputs of GNSS (position) and SDME (speed).
4No jumping when changing heading information among 2 or more
heading sensors.

Simrad GC80/85 Double System Controller
12 988-12721-001
5Heading information between sensors should be selected by
external serial command.
6Physical separation in the system should be achieved in all respects
as specified.
7Character size and other display features and indications should
meet the requirement of IEC22288.
8Dual serial output circuits should be installed.
9Gyrocompass should cover the performance requirement based on
the IMO performance standard up to latitude 75 deg.
The GC80/85 Double System Controller unit covers international
performance requirements (IEC61924) and notations specified by other
classification bodies.
2.2 Precautions in use
The GC80/85 Double System Controller unit displays and outputs bearing
information. Although the system continually checks for faults while the
system is running, failures or malfunctions may occur.
Any errors in input information will generate an alarm. These errors may
also cause large jumps in the output bearing from the gyrocompass. If this
happens, any external equipment depending on the bearing output from
GC80/85 Double System Controller unit should be operated manually or
switched to other bearing sensors.
To assure long time safe operation, the following precautions should be
taken:
-Assure that the operator is familiar with the use of the gyrocompass.
-Read the safety precautions in this manual.
-Perform daily checks to maintain normal system operation. Refer to
“MAINTENANCE”, page 22 onwards.
-Before taking any measures, check the navigational condition
around the vessel for safety and stop at non-dangerous sea areas.
-If any unusual behavior is observed during daily inspections, the
cause should be found and corrected. If necessary, the local Simrad
dealer should be contacted. Refer to www.navico-commercial.com
for a list of Certified Dealers and Distributors.
-If any alarm is generated, verify the reason for the alarm. Take
appropriate measures by following the directions in the alert list.

2.4 Bearing repeaters
The Double controller unit outputs step and serial signals used for
repeaters. Even when the emergency power supply is used, the connected
repeaters will be powered by the repeater backup function included in the
Double controller unit.
The following serial signals may be selected:
Low speed (GC80): IEC61162-1 ed.4 (4800 and 38400 baud possible)
High speed (GC85):IEC61162-2 ed.1 (38400 baud possible)
Note! A proprietary Tokimec serial signal may also be available, but this is normally
not used.
These signals may be set separately for each circuit.
For connection of repeaters, refer to the wiring diagrams from page 40
onwards.

4.1 System start-up and shut-down
A GC80/85 Double System Controller unit is usually left with power ON. If
the system has to be shut down and restarted, follow the procedures
described in the following sections.
Power ON/OFF
Power ON
1The two CG50/85 Expanded systems must be turned On or turned
On as described in the CG80/85 Expanded MK2 User manual. Then,
the two internal switches in the Double controller unit, SW101 and
SW102. SW101 will turn On power and signals from Gyro system
NO.1 and SW102 will turn On power and signals from Gyro system
NO.2.
2The start screen is displayed for 3 seconds.
3The true heading screen is displayed.

Simrad GC80/85 Double System Controller
18 988-12721-001
Power OFF
When powering Off the system the internal switches SW101 (Gyro No.1)
and SW102 (Gyro No.2) can be turned to OFF. Power and signals from the
gyros will then be turned Off.
If gyros are to be stopped completely you must follow the stop procedure
explained in the GC80/85 Expanded MK2 User Manual.
